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_152445.3(FAM161B):​c.1261G>A​(p.Gly421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000198 in 1,461,408 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/18 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 27, 2024The c.1450G>A (p.G484R) alteration is located in exon 4 (coding exon 4) of the FAM161B gene. This alteration results from a G to A substitution at nucleotide position 1450, causing the glycine (G) at amino acid position 484 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
